What is audit automation?

Audit automation is the use of technology to streamline and standardize audit processes, from data collection through analysis and reporting. This technology reduces manual effort in audit procedures while improving accuracy, consistency, and documentation of audit trails.

Key automation capabilities

Modern audit automation platforms provide essential functionality:

• Automated sampling and testing
• Risk assessment tools
• Document management
• Workflow tracking
• Exception handling

Core benefits

Enhanced accuracy

Automated audit processes eliminate common manual errors while ensuring consistent methodology across all audit procedures. This standardization improves the reliability of audit findings and reduces the risk of oversight.

Improved efficiency

By automating routine tasks, auditors can focus on complex analysis and professional judgment areas that require human expertise. This shift typically results in significant time savings and improved audit quality.
